Output e32465bd97ab83404aab41871da6bc3aef385fadc48ee7e6244f4200309a121e:0

value
12850
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 73393c4f58443504889d3478efee0454f726e9f3aad11296537de661bc9329d7
address
tb1pwvuncn6cgs6sfzyax3uwlmsy2nmjd60n4tg399jn0hnxr0yn98tsan94ja
transaction
e32465bd97ab83404aab41871da6bc3aef385fadc48ee7e6244f4200309a121e
confirmations
59588
spent
true